Giuliani aide blasts Mamdani over 9/11 toxic air blame

Filed: Sep 11, 2026 at 11:04 AM ET
Summary: Rudy Giuliani’s spokesperson, Ted Goodman, criticized Mayor Zohran Mamdani for blaming past city officials over 9/11 toxic air claims. Goodman said Mamdani is seeking “cheap partisan political points” and argued terrorists were responsible for the deaths and ongoing illnesses. The dispute follows the release of 170,000 pages of 9/11 toxic air records.
